Atsuko Tanaka (animator)
Atsuko Tanaka (田中 敦子, Tanaka Atsuko, November 3, 1954 -) is a female Japanese animator. She has been involved with TMS Entertainment and many of Studio Ghibli's works.[1] She is a member of the Japanese Animation Creators Association (JAniCA).
she is best known for Lupin the Third, Little Nemo: Adventures in Slumberland, Animaniacs, Princess Mononoke, The New Batman Adventures, Spirited Away, Sonic X, Howl's Moving Castle, and Ponyo.
works
- The Castle of Cagliostro (1979) – key animator
- Lupin the 3rd (1977-1980) key animator
- The New Adventures of Gigantor (1980-1981) – key animator "The Dreaded Double Robot"
- Jarinko Chie (1981) – animator
- Sugata Sanshirô (1981) – key animator
- Enchanted Journey (1981) – animator
- Space Cobra (1982-1983) – animator / Telecom Animation Film
- Here Come the Littles (1985) – key animator
- Sherlock Hound (1984-1985) – animator
- Galaxy High (1986) – key animator
- DuckTales (1987-1990) – key animator "Lost Crown of Genghis Khan" (uncredited)
- The Fuma Conspiracy (1987) – key animator
- Little Nemo: Adventures in Slumberland (1989) – key animator
- Fox's Peter Pan & the Pirates (1990-1991) – animation director "The Dream" / TMS
- Tiny Toon Adventures: How I Spent My Vacation (1992) – key animator / TMS
- Batman: The Animated Series (1992-1995) – key animator "Feat of Clay Part II"
- Adventures of Sonic the Hedgehog (1993) – animation director "Robotnik's Pyramid Scheme"
- Animaniacs (1993-1998) – animation director / Tokyo Movie Shinsha Co. Ltd.
- Pom Poko (1994) – animator / Telecom Animation Film
- Whisper of the Heart (1995) – key animato r/ Telecom Animation Film
- Pinky and the Brain (1995-1998) – animation director "A Pinky and the Brain Christmas" / TMS Kyokjichi Corporation
- The Sylvester & Tweety Mysteries (1995-2002) – animation director / key animator / Tokyo Movie Shinsha Co. Ltd.
- Superman: The Animated Series (1996-2000) – storyboard artist / key animator
- Princess Mononoke (1997) – key animator / Telecom Animation Film
- The New Batman Adventures (1997-1999) – Director-2 episodes / storyboard artist / key animator
- Cybersix (1999) – Storyboard / Director / key animator[2]
- Wakko's Wish (1999) – key animator (uncredited)
- Batman Beyond: Return of the Joker (2000) – key animator
- Spirited Away (2001) – Animation Supervisor / Telecom Animation Film[3]
- WXIII: Patlabor the Movie 3 (2002) – animator
- Sonic X (2003-2005) – key animator "Dr. Eggman's Ambition"
- Hajime no Ippo: The Champion Road (2003) – key animator
- Howl's Moving Castle (2004) – Animator[4]
- Monmon the Water Spider (2006) – animation director
- Tales from Earthsea (2006) – key animator
- Ponyo (2008) – key animator
- Green Lantern: First Flight (2009) – key animator
- Summer Wars (2009) – key animator
- Arrietty (2010) – key animator
- Pandane to Tamago Hime (2010) – key animator
- From Up on Poppy Hill (2011) – key animator
- The Wind Rises (2013) – key animator / Telecom Animation Film
- Space Dandy (2014) – key animator "The Search for the Phantom Space Ramen, Baby"
- When Marnie Was There (2014) – key animator
- The Boy and the Beast (2015) – key animator
- Your Name (2016) – key animator
- Mary and the Witch's Flower (2017) – key animator
- Mirai (2018) – key animator
